CLO / Bank Loans Investing EMEA

Hi all,

Wanted to ask a few questions around roles at CLOs in Europe (specifically investing in leveraged loans, not in CLO tranches). I understand there's been a few threads, but it seems to be US-focussed.

1) Are most of them located in London, and is it hard to transition back to London once you've taken a role in another city? I understand there's a couple of firms in Zurich, Dublin, etc. and wanted to widen my scope
2) Exit opps - wondering whether people can / do transition from here to Private Debt, Credit hedge funds, etc.? If they do stay, is it typically 10 years until you become PM?
3) Compensation - how is compensation like for junior roles in both UK and Europe? How is progression like and bonus? Is it the same as the US?
4) Top names (I don't have Creditflux access) - I'm guessing the US firms dominate (KKR, GSO, etc.) in terms of AUM and performance? How about CLOs related to European names (ICG, CVC) and other UK firms (M&G)?
5) Travel? Is is typical to travel often (roadshows for primary issuances, etc.)?

Many thanks for taking the time. Reposted from the PE thread
